Summary: Away from the familiar O.Z., the runaway Princess and the Tin Man join Captain "Blood-rage" Betsy Bobbins' quest and cross swords with sullen pirates, the navy out to stop Bobbins, and a legendary evil lurking in the Nonestic Ocean.

The second story in the Nonestic Tales series takes place an annual (year) after the Tin Man miniseries. DG runs away from the princess gig and Cain is sent after her, and they end up outside the borders of the Outer Zone with pirates. Because nearly everything is better with pirates!

On a more serious note, this is the story where all my headcanons began to bounce around and really expand the worldbuilding. I pulled from L. Frank Baum's original Oz series, Gregory Maguire's Wicked series, and a fascinating movie adaptation of Return to Oz from 1985 that also traumatized many of its viewers. I ended up making a more detailed history timeline than I normally do, making maps to illustrate the changes to the landscape between what we know of Oz and what the miniseries portrayed as the Outer Zone, and finally detailing out the solar system the best I could so I could figure out the calendar.
